Tree Blog

Navigating the World of Digital Insurance

Today’s picks

Car insurance

Imagine cruising down the sun-drenched roads of Saudi Arabia in your cherished vehicle, the engine

importance of renewing car insurance on time in saudi arabia

Car insurance is an essential requirement for all vehicle owners in Saudi Arabia. It provides